(-) Description

Title :  SOLUTION STRUCTURE OF BETACORE, A DESIGNED WATER SOLUBLE FOUR-STRANDED ANTIPARALLEL B-SHEET PROTEIN
 
Authors :  N. Carulla, C. Woodward, G. Barany
Date :  18 Sep 01  (Deposition) - 10 Jul 02  (Release) - 24 Feb 09  (Revision)
Method :  SOLUTION NMR
Resolution :  NOT APPLICABLE
Chains :  NMR Structure  :  A,B  (20x)
Keywords :  Four-Stranded Antiparallel Beta-Sheet, De Novo Protein (Keyword Search: [Gene Ontology, PubMed, Web (Google))
 
Reference :  N. Carulla, C. Woodward, G. Barany
Betacore, A Designed Water Soluble Four-Stranded Antiparallel Beta-Sheet Protein.
Protein Sci. V. 11 1539 2002
PubMed-ID: 12021452  |  Reference-DOI: 10.1110/PS.4440102

(-) Compounds

Molecule 1 - CORE MODULE I
    ChainsA
    EngineeredYES
    Other DetailsTHE PEPTIDE WAS CHEMICALLY SYNTHESIZED BY SOLID-PHASE PEPTIDE CHEMISTRY. THE SEQUENCE OF THE PEPTIDE IS NATURALLY FOUND IN BOS TAURUS (BOVINE).
    SynonymCM I
    SyntheticYES
 
Molecule 2 - CORE MODULE II
    ChainsB
    EngineeredYES
    Other DetailsTHE PEPTIDE WAS CHEMICALLY SYNTHESIZED BY SOLID-PHASE PEPTIDE CHEMISTRY. THE SEQUENCE OF THE PEPTIDE IS NATURALLY FOUND IN BOS TAURUS (BOVINE).
    SynonymCM II
    SyntheticYES
